    Sears Kenmore 70 series dryer - runs for 5 minutes and then shuts off! Any ideas why?
    Sears Kenmore 70 series electric dryer - runs for 5 minutes and then shuts off - any ideas why?

    My guess is that it is getting too hot and shutting off for safety.

    I would pull it out from the wall and clean the exhaust hose (and everything else you can reach) of lint. Also, clean out the hose that goes inside the wall -- all the way to the outside.

    That will most likely fix the problem. If not, then you may have a worn-out thermal limit switch, or some other component like that.
